Wrightsoft is a software development firm for heating, ventilation, and air conditioning . Established in 1985, [1] Wrightsoft has served residential, commercial, and educational markets by providing HVAC design, specification, and sales software. [2] Wrightsoft is headquartered in Lexington, Massachusetts, USA.

Building automation (BAS), also known as building management system (BMS) or building energy management system (BEMS), is the automatic centralized control of a building's HVAC (heating, ventilation and air conditioning), electrical, lighting, shading, access control, security systems, and other interrelated systems.

ASHRAE was founded in 1894 at a meeting of engineers in New York City, formerly headquartered at 345 East 47th Street, and has held an annual meeting since 1895. [4] Until 1954 it was known as the American Society of Heating and Ventilating Engineers (ASHVE); in that year it changed its name to the American Society of Heating and Air-Conditioning Engineers (ASHAE).
